Nut Free Chocolate Bliss Balls
This nut free chocolate bliss balls recipe is so easy to make and is perfect for popping into kids lunchboxes as a healthy treat.
Prep Time10 minutes mins
Total Time10 minutes mins
Course: Lunch Boxes
Cuisine: International
Servings: 16 servings
Calories: 101kcal
- 80 g rolled oats
- 20 g cocoa powder
- 200 g dates
- 80 g coconut flakes
- 2 tablespoons maple syrup
- 2 tablespoons desiccated coconut to coat
Put all ingredients into food processor and mix on low for around 2-3 minutes. Check every 30 seconds or so. You want the dough to be sticky but still have some texture.
Turn out into a bowl then form tablespoon size balls with your hands.
Roll in desiccated coconut.
Thermomix instructions
Put all ingredients in the Thermomix and mix for 30 seconds / speed 6.
Turn out into a bowl then form tablespoon size balls with your hands.
Roll in desiccated coconut.
